JRM Video Productions Earns 2025 NATAS Mid-Atlantic Emmy® Award

PITTSBURGH, Pa. — September 22, 2025 — JRM Video Productions has been awarded a 2025 NATAS Mid-Atlantic Emmy® in the category of “Live Sporting Event/Game” for its broadcast of the 2024 Steelers High School Football Showcase on KDKA+. This is the second Emmy® win for Executive Producer Jake Mysliwczyk, Technical Director Ryan Milan, and Play-by-Play/Content Producer Matt Farago, underscoring JRM’s growing reputation as a leader in live sports broadcasting.

This year’s nominees featured some of the biggest names in regional sports media, including NBC Sports Philadelphia’s Phillies Baseball, Eagles Entertainment’s 2024 Eagles Preseason Broadcast, and SportsNet Pittsburgh’s Good Luck – Skenes Historic Vs. Cubs. Securing the Emmy® against such high-profile competitors highlights the exceptional quality and innovation of JRM’s production team.

The Steelers High School Football Showcase brings national-level production values to Western Pennsylvania high school football.

“To be recognized alongside major network productions and still bring home the Emmy® is incredible,” said Jake Mysliwczyk, Executive Producer at JRM. “It’s a testament to our talented and passionate crew, the support of the Steelers and KDKA, and our belief that local sports deserve world-class storytelling.”

This milestone caps a year of growth for JRM Video Productions, which continues to expand its partnerships with regional sports networks, local sponsors, and community events. The Emmy® win reaffirms the company’s commitment to showcasing local athletes and communities with the highest professional standards.
